Advocacy Specialist Caritas Mbarara

ENTRY REQUIREMENTS/QUALIFICATIONS
• Bachelor’s degree in Humanities with a minimum of an Upper Second. A postgraduate qualification with Public Policy analysis, design and formulation.
• Qualifications in Monitoring and Evaluation will be an added advantage.
• Minimum of 5 years’ experience in policy analysis and influence, budget advocacy, stakeholders engagements including partnership and coalition building at local and national levels.

KEY J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
The purpose of the job is to enhance Caritas Mbarara capacity in advocacy, research and policy influence for improved livelihoods of Small Holder Farmers in the project areas. Building and managing strategic partnerships with relevant political leaders, Civil Servants, Like minded Civil Society Organizations at Local, District and National Levels. Develop and implement M&E systems related to advocacy interventions. Note: This is a part time job.

SKILLS
• Excellent oral and written communication skills.
• Ability to carry out research and analysis.
• Relationship and network building and maintenance. capacity
• Ability to articulate complex issues in a clear and concise manner. Monitoring, evaluation and learning.
• Computer literacy (data management, content generation for the physical and online publications)
